Made in Montana movies getting international exposure

Donnie Sexton, Montana Office of Tourism

Montana's film industry has had a busy couple of years, with three feature films produced in the state.

Two of the films - "Nebraska" and "Jimmy P." - were shown at the Cannes film festival held in May. The third -"Winter in the Blood" - will premiere at the Los Angeles film festival this Friday.

Montana Film Commissioner Deny Staggs

"There's such an allure to Montana - and it's worldwide."

Film Commissioner Deny Staggs sat down with News Director Sally Mauk to talk about those films - and Montana's growing film and television industry.
